Shock overcome winless Lynx
AUBURN HILLS, Mich. – Cheryl Ford had 17 points and 14 rebounds to lead the Detroit Shock over the Minnesota Lynx 78-69 Wednesday night.
Minnesota’s Seimone Augustus, the No. 1 pick in April’s draft, scored 10 points in the first half before limping back to the locker room with an ice pack on her left ankle. She started the second half, but was obviously struggling and sat out most of the third quarter.
Ruth Riley and Swin Cash each added 14 points for the Shock (1-1).
Augustus led Minnesota (0-2) with 15.
